Detail Timeline of Riccardo Tisci

August 1 , 1974

Born in Taranto, Italy

Ricardo Tisci was from the middle class family born in Taranto, Italy to Elmerinda Tisci. He is Italian and is 184 cm tall. He is of white ethnicity. He received his formal education from Central Saint Martin’s Academy.

1999

Graduated from Central Saint Martins Academy

When Ricardo Tisci was child, he joined Design Istituto d’Arte Applicata in Cantu. He received most of his school education from there and then he joined Central Saint Martin’s Academy when he was seventeen years old. He completed his education from there in 1999. 

2001

Joined Ruffo Research

Soon after receiving his degree in Arts and Design in 1999, Ricardo Tisci decided to begin his professional career. During his early days, he worked for Puma and Coccapani. Then he joined Ruffo Research and began his fashion career.

2005

Joined Givenchy

After his contract ran out from Ruffo Research, he went of India and spent some of his time there. There he began his interest to form his own fashion collection and then in 2005/2006, he released his first Riccardo Tisci Collection. His fashion collection impressed several fashion companies and after few days he was offered a position of creative director in Givenchy. He joined them in 2005.

2008

Designed costume for Madonna

Till now Ricardo Tisci has designed several fashion costumes for various renowned celebrities under Givenchy. Some of his popular designs were worn by famous actress and singer, Madonna. She won his design when she was in the Sticky & Sweet Tour.

2013

Designed costume for Rihanna

After being the creative director in Givenchy, Ricardo Tisci designed several costumes and several of his costumes gained worldwide fame as well. In 2013, he also designed costumes for great singer, Rihanna for her Diamond World Tour.

2014

Joined Nike

Besides designing several body wears for Givenchy, Ricardo Tisci has also put his hand to design several shoes. In 2014, he became associated with the Nike and then played his important role to design Air Force 1 shoes.

Content

Fashion designer, Riccardo Tisci is a renowned name in the Italian fashion industry. He rose to prominence after he was given the name of Creative Director for Givenchy in 2005. Riccardo is best known for his work on a documentary named Mademoiselle C and for his men's wear and accessories designs.

Riccardo Tisci's early life

Riccardo Tisci was born on the 1st of August 1974 to the middle-class family of Elmerinda Tisci, mother, in Taranto, Italy. Riccardo holds Italian Nationality and belongs to the white ethnicity.

Riccardo first enrolled in Design Istituto d Arte Applicata where he learned tons of information about designing. Riccardo Tisci then joined the Central Saint Martins and received a degree in Arts and Design.

Riccardo Tisci's career

Likewise, during his early days, Riccardo Tisci also worked for the multinational companies Puma and Coccapani.   

Giving continuity towards his professional career, Riccardo then joined Ruffo Research and began his fashion career. In the same way, he also released his first Riccardo Tisci Collection.

His fashion collection impressed several fashion companies through which Riccardo Tisci was offered a position of creative director in Givenchy, a fashion and perfume house, whose products have been worn by people like Kim Kardashian, Cate Blanchett, Beyonce, and many others.

Recently Riccardo Tisci is associated with the world-famous shoe brand, Nike, which has endorsed players like Wayne Rooney, Neymar Jr, etc.

Likewise, Riccardo Tisci has collaborated along with the choreographers of the orchestral ballet, Bolero, and worked with several television personalities.
